So this weekend was my local Store Championship run by The Hobbit Hole in Chatteris . There were 14 players overall.

The List:

Guri - Predator & Autothrusters - 35

Palob - Ion Cannon Turret - 25

Cartel Marauder x 2 - 40

This was the same list I ran at the last store championship a couple of weeks ago. Guri was my ace, boosting and barrel rolling for the best shots. Palob would hopefully be a nuiscence, stealing crucial tokens and hopefully getting some good use out of the ion. The Kihraxz were my hammer, get in close and be aggressive and throw some red dice. ​​

Game 1 vs Carnor, Vader & Palp Shuttle

This match was defined by Guri's amazing red dice. After a head on range one exchange, she did 4 damage, whilst only taking 1 shield back. After she slooped in behind, it was 4 hits every turn and the shuttle was gone. I then managed to get Vader in arc of all my ships and did absolutely no damage to him. That changed the following turn as he was blown from the sky. Carnor never got into the game in a meaningful way and was eventually taken out. I lost Kihraxz mid game.

Win 100-20

Game 2 vs Boba & Bossk

This game would be against Ian, who runs the tournaments I go to in Milton Keynes, so it made a change to get to play against him! This game was awful for me. I stupidly got Guri blown up in the third turn after setting her off on her own. Then my opponent set up the perfect bomb drop after a 4k in front of my ships. Coupled with me forgetting the anti pursuit lasers and non stop bumps, it was soon down to a 1 hp Boba and full health Bossk against Palob. Bossk eventually took out the HWK and I deservedly lost.

Lost 24-100

Game 3 vs Dengar, Talonbane (With Cloak) & a Z-95

This game could have ended very differently had my opponents dice been better. Talonbane managed to k-turn perfectly behind my ships at range 1, but did only 1-2 damage in total, whilst I took out the Z-95. After that Dengar took no actions as it bumped into me every turn, whilst Palob led Talonbane in an Ioned walk to the boards edge. I lost a Kihraxz in reply.

Win 100-20

Game 4 vs Dengar & HLC Houndstooth

This game was against Luke, who I have faced a few times now and have mixed success against him. This game was over in about 15 minutes. Palob couldn't get any Ion hits through and my ships slowly disintegrated. I managed to get all his ships down to half health, but that was as good as it got.

Lost 48-100

So that put me on 2-2 overall and into 6th place, so I managed to win one of those lovely range rulers.

So the tournament taught me a few things:

1) Don't forget what upgrades your facing. I forgot the bombs & anti pursuit lasers in my second game, which was costly.

2) Don't send a Starviper off on its own against 2 big ships, it doesn't end well.
